 
Rembrandt Harmenszoon van Rijn
      
            1606-1669
      
            Student at a Table by Candlelight
ca. 1642
      
            Etching on paper.
      
            147 x 133 mm
      
            RvR 227 
      
  NHD number
              NHD 213, I
          Notes
              Watermark: None.
O.H. Barnard, in "Craddock and Barnard cat.", no.33 (1935), noted that the first six states described by Rovinski and in other catalogues are only a copy, in two states, used by Schabaelje (repro. "Emblemata Sacra" 1654). (White and Boon)

Inscriptions/Markings
              Signed lower right, barely visible, "Rembrandt".
          Provenance
              Pierre-Jean Mariette (1694-1774), Paris; George W. Vanderbilt (1862-1914); from whom purchased by J. Pierpont Morgan in 1905.
